Transaction

8c8362859d5f2f258d92da2695ed95c4e7dc1e3876ef7f0efd88f298419de64b

Summary

In Block456871
TimeSat, 25 Nov 2023 12:59:45 UTC
Total Input2133.72901655 Nebula
Total Output2133.72895295 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
509651 Confirmations2133.72895295 Nebula
Raw Transaction